/* We keep a bitmap indicating which unit numbers are free.
   Zero means the unit number is free, one means it's taken. */
static unsigned char    *ng_sppp_units = NULL;
static unsigned char    ng_sppp_units_len = 0;
static unsigned char    ng_units_in_use = 0;

/*
 * Find the first free unit number for a new interface.
 * Increase the size of the unit bitmap as necessary.
 */
static __inline int
ng_sppp_get_unit (int *unit)
{
        int index, bit;
        unsigned char mask;

        for (index = 0; index < ng_sppp_units_len
            && ng_sppp_units[index] == 0xFF; index++);
        if (index == ng_sppp_units_len) {               /* extend array */
                unsigned char *newarray;
                int newlen;
                
                newlen = (2 * ng_sppp_units_len) + sizeof (*ng_sppp_units);
                newarray = kmalloc(newlen * sizeof(*ng_sppp_units),
                                   M_NETGRAPH_SPPP, M_WAITOK | M_NULLOK);
                if (newarray == NULL)
                        return (ENOMEM);
                bcopy (ng_sppp_units, newarray,
                    ng_sppp_units_len * sizeof (*ng_sppp_units));
                bzero (newarray + ng_sppp_units_len,
                    newlen - ng_sppp_units_len);
                if (ng_sppp_units != NULL)
                        kfree(ng_sppp_units, M_NETGRAPH_SPPP);
                ng_sppp_units = newarray;
                ng_sppp_units_len = newlen;
        }
        mask = ng_sppp_units[index];
        for (bit = 0; (mask & 1) != 0; bit++)
                mask >>= 1;
        KASSERT ((bit >= 0 && bit < NBBY),
            ("%s: word=%d bit=%d", __func__, ng_sppp_units[index], bit));
        ng_sppp_units[index] |= (1 << bit);
        *unit = (index * NBBY) + bit;
        ng_units_in_use++;
        return (0);
}

/*
 * Free a no longer needed unit number.
 */
static __inline void
ng_sppp_free_unit (int unit)
{
        int index, bit;

        index = unit / NBBY;
        bit = unit % NBBY;
        KASSERT (index < ng_sppp_units_len,
            ("%s: unit=%d len=%d", __func__, unit, ng_sppp_units_len));
        KASSERT ((ng_sppp_units[index] & (1 << bit)) != 0,
            ("%s: unit=%d is free", __func__, unit));
        ng_sppp_units[index] &= ~(1 << bit);

        ng_units_in_use--;
        if (ng_units_in_use == 0) {
                kfree(ng_sppp_units, M_NETGRAPH_SPPP);
                ng_sppp_units_len = 0;
                ng_sppp_units = NULL;
        }
}

/*
 * Constructor for a node
 */
static int
ng_sppp_constructor (node_p node)
{
        struct sppp *pp;
        struct ifnet *ifp;
        priv_p priv;
        int error = 0;

        /* Allocate node and interface private structures */
        priv = kmalloc(sizeof(*priv), M_NETGRAPH_SPPP,
                       M_WAITOK | M_NULLOK | M_ZERO);
        if (priv == NULL)
                return (ENOMEM);

        ifp = if_alloc(IFT_PPP);
        if (ifp == NULL) {
                kfree(priv, M_NETGRAPH_SPPP);
                return (ENOSPC);
        }
        pp = IFP2SP(ifp);

        /* Link them together */
        ifp->if_softc = priv;
        priv->ifp = ifp;

        /* Get an interface unit number */
        if ((error = ng_sppp_get_unit(&priv->unit)) != 0) {
                kfree(pp, M_NETGRAPH_SPPP);
                kfree(priv, M_NETGRAPH_SPPP);
                return (error);
        }


        /* Link together node and private info */
        NG_NODE_SET_PRIVATE (node, priv);
        priv->node = node;

        /* Initialize interface structure */
        if_initname (SP2IFP(pp), NG_SPPP_IFACE_NAME, priv->unit);
        ifp->if_start = ng_sppp_start;
        ifp->if_ioctl = ng_sppp_ioctl;
        ifp->if_watchdog = NULL;
        ifp->if_flags = (IFF_POINTOPOINT|IFF_MULTICAST);

        /* Give this node the same name as the interface (if possible) */
        if (ng_name_node(node, SP2IFP(pp)->if_xname) != 0)
                log (LOG_WARNING, "%s: can't acquire netgraph name\n",
                    SP2IFP(pp)->if_xname);

        /* Attach the interface */
        sppp_attach (ifp);
        if_attach (ifp);
        bpfattach (ifp, DLT_NULL, sizeof(u_int32_t));

        /* Done */
        return (0);
}
